Output 3177e6d75626065fbb401fb0f1a4f8df0dec6e931ae49a1d775f70c194554fb1:15

value
80655140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f95dfc6a9b5138b197d6d10eba978ce1ffeeb1 OP_EQUAL
address
MRDeg21jeBWwTtHuUf7GWSdsCT3ZxCSZhD
transaction
3177e6d75626065fbb401fb0f1a4f8df0dec6e931ae49a1d775f70c194554fb1
spent
true